Ceramic Bells
Oaxaca, Mexico
Earthenware, glaze
c. 1950s
7.75" (19.6 cm) high
Ex. Fred and Nancy Roscoe collection, California
These wonderful ceramic ram, bird and elephant bells were made by the Aguilar family in Oaxaca, most likely Isaura Aguilar, the mother of Josefina, since these were collected in the 1950s. They have a ceramic ball on a string inside for ringing. In excellent condition, except for the right side of the bird's bowtie.
